Counters, Dividers


Counter and divider ICs are digital logic devices which tally the number of logic transitions that occur at their inputs, and resent the accumulated count using multiple parallel outputs and/or generate a single output signal transition in response to the application of some integer number of input signal transitions. In addition to simple event counting, they find use in a variety of frequency synthesis applications.
